Patent number: 11840184Abstract: A digital assistant is determined from a plurality of digital assistants in a vehicle for performing a vehicle function. A speech message of a vehicle occupant is received via a digital assistant from the plurality of digital assistants in the vehicle. A command of the speech message is ascertained via the digital assistant. An execution authorization of the vehicle occupant is determined for the command of the speech message via the digital assistant. If the vehicle occupant has an execution authorization for the command of the speech message, command of the speech message is executed via the digital assistant in order perform the vehicle function in the vehicle.Type: GrantFiled: May 24, 2019Date of Patent: December 12, 2023Assignee: Bayerische Motoren Werke AktiengesellschaftInventors: Nora Broy, Viviane Ghaderi, Christian Suess

Patent number: 9694767Abstract: A configuration system of a vehicle has at least one functional unit, a control unit pertaining to the functional unit, and a parametrizing unit provided in the vehicle, which is operatively connected with the control unit. The configuring system includes a storage device which can be read out by the parametrizing unit and which contains configuration information for the control unit, by which configuration information a parametrizing of the control unit can be carried out. The storage device additionally contains configuration information for the vehicle, in which case the storage device contains evaluation rules by which the parametrizing unit can determine configuration information for the configuration of the control unit from the configuration information for the vehicle and the configuration information for the control unit and can configure the control unit.Type: GrantFiled: October 25, 2007Date of Patent: July 4, 2017Assignee: Bayerische Motoren Werke AktiengesellschaftInventors: Christian Suess, Astrid Schroeder

Publication number: 20160240215Abstract: A method for text-to-speech performance evaluation includes providing a plurality of speech samples and scores associated with the respective speech samples, establishing a speech model based on the plurality of speech samples and the corresponding scores, and evaluating a TTS engine by the speech model. In certain embodiments of the invention, only one person is required to generate a standard speech model at the beginning stage, where this speech model can be repetitively used for test and evaluation of different TTS synthesis engines. In certain embodiments, the approach of the invention decreases the required time and labor cost.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 22, 2016Publication date: August 18, 2016Inventors: Christian SUESS, Sheng LAI, Helen HU, Carsten ISERT

Publication number: 20110112718Abstract: A desired-status storage device in which details concerning control devices is provided in an on-board network system and the data statuses present in each of these control devices are stored. A retrieval device addresses the control devices provided in the on-board network system and retrieves the data statuses in each case actually present in the concerned control device, and stores the result of the retrieval. A comparison device compares the data statuses stored in the desired-status storage device with the data statuses determined by the retrieval device. In the event of a deviation of the data statuses, a measures device initiates at least one measure, particularly, if required, a measure which ensures a safe driving operation of the motor vehicle.Type: ApplicationFiled: November 22, 2010Publication date: May 12, 2011Applicant: Bayerische Motoren Werke AktiengesellschaftInventors: Stefan CLAUS, Christian Süss

Patent number: 6796830Abstract: A screwless connecting terminal, in particular a modular terminal, is described. The terminal has a conductor rail situated in a terminal housing, an insulation-piercing connection connected in an electrically conductive fashion with the conductor rail, and between whose cutting edges, which face one another, an electrical conductor can be contacted that can be introduced into the terminal housing via a housing lead-through. An insulation-piercing contacting of the immovably positioned conductor takes place through a translational movement of the insulation-piercing connection along the conductor rail in a longitudinal direction of the rail. At least one bead is formed in at least one clamp limb of the insulation-piercing connection.Type: GrantFiled: April 22, 2002Date of Patent: September 28, 2004Assignee: Wieland Electric GmbHInventors: Christian Süss, Heinz Ungermann
